Applications are invited for a permanent post of a Lecturer/Assistant Professor OR Associate Professor in Medical Microbiology within UCD School of Medicine.
Applications are invited for the post of Lecturer in Medical Microbiology within the Biomedical Sciences Section, UCD School of Medicine. This is a full-time position based at the UCD Health Sciences Centre, Belfield.
The appointment is available at Lecturer/Assistant Professor OR Associate Professor grade, subject to the qualifications and experience of the candidates. The post-holder will also develop and maintain a competitive programme of externally funded, basic and/or translational research activity in Medical Microbiology and infectious diseases, which is aligned with the School Research and synergises with current strengths in the Conway Institute of Biomolecular and Biomedical Research and other relevant UCD Research Institutes and Centres.
The post holder will supervise student research activities in both undergraduate and postgraduate research degree programmes (including PhD, MD and other postgraduate research degrees).
